Project Wonderful’s goal is to make advertising online a less frustrating and more impressive experience. Project Wonderful reinvents online advertising. They have made click fraud impossible. They grant advertisers the power to choose what sites their ads appear on – and publishers the freedom to choose what ads show up on their sites. They don’t have absurdly high minimum-payout levels. Project Wonderful team have made the entire online advertising experience transparent, trustworthy, and fair – as well as more profitable, for everyone involved! It’s why the slogan is “Everybody wins“.
Project Wonderful uses an auction to get things done, but one where anyone can be the high bidder at any time. They call it the Infinite Auction. Plus – if you join and look around – you can find tons of websites you can bid on and advertise for really cheap!












This makes me laugh. CPD is a total scam. Spend a month on ProjectWonderful and you will see you are paying for search engines and other very low quality leads on sites that have no ranking what so ever. Their system was a nightmare to use. Campaigns would not refresh. The CPD model means you’ll be out bid constantly and end up paying for ads to run only at early AM hours. We saw nearly 100% bounce rates because most of the leads were search engines and crawler. The same money spent on Google got less visitors but 43% of them stayed compared to none from ProjectWonderful.
